Overall, this spot has potential! While the service can vary from minimal to average, this time we were pleasantly surprised by a very sweet lady who seemed to be the manager. I appreciate that they offer a wide variety of vegetarian dim sum, which is a nice change from the usual offerings at dim sum restaurants. Everything we ordered was quite good, but one downside was that they used paper plates. Here’s what we tried: - Shu Mai - Pork Spare Ribs - Crispy Taro Pancake - Baked BBQ Pork Bun - Beef Rice Noodle - Golden Sand Lava Custard Bun Most items were typical and nothing overly extraordinary, except for the Golden Sand Lava Custard Bun. It was absolutely delicious! Although it’s not something I would typically order, our sweet server highly recommended it, and I'm so glad we listened. It was a standout dish that I can't stop raving about!
